The Further Adventures of Sherlock Holmes: The Grimswell Curse (2013)

by Sam Siciliano

When Rose Grimswell breaks off her engagement to Lord Digby, the concerned fiancĂ© calls on Sherlock Holmes to visit the ancestral home to find out why. Holmes, his cousin Henry, and wife Michelle explore the legend of the Grimswell Curse when a mysterious figure is spotted on the moor accompanied by a large creature...… (more)

This would have been 5 stars if it had not gotten so blasted repetitive: We know Henry wants and loves his Michele, we know Rose is a large woman, we know Dartmoor is cold and windy. Aside from those and a few other annoyances of a similar nature, this was a good story and I would recommend it. ( )
